DreamWorks, renowned for producing top-tier animated projects, has been a driving force behind some of the most beloved and successful franchises in the genre, including Kung Fu Panda, How to Train Your Dragon, and Shrek. While the studio is celebrated for crafting imaginative and captivating animated worlds spanning various genres like comedy, adventure, drama, and action, the realm of horror has remained largely unexplored in their repertoire. This Halloween season, DreamWorks is set to venture into this new territory and fulfill the desires of fans with the release of “Fright Krewe.”
Conceived by the creative minds of Eli Roth and James Frey, this all-new animated series unfolds in the atmospheric setting of New Orleans. The narrative centers around a group of teenagers who unwittingly awaken an ancient malevolent spirit, unleashing its dark powers. Endowed with magical abilities and entrusted by the spirit of a voodoo queen to fulfill a prophecy, this eclectic group, referred to as the “krewe,” must rally together to safeguard their hometown from a host of sinister entities, including demons, vampires, and other malevolent spirits. However, before they can confront these supernatural threats, they must first solidify their bonds of friendship.

Fright Krewe Release Date
“Fright Krewe” is set to make its highly anticipated debut on Monday, October 2, 2023. This thrilling animated horror series by DreamWorks will be available for streaming on both Hulu and Peacock from the day of its premiere.
